Luxury Mexican brand Pineda Covalin unveils limited edition Marina Abramovic scarf in collaboration with Marina Abramovic Institute. Pineda Covalin

New York, NYLuxury Mexican lifestyle brand, Pineda Covalin, is proud to announce the September 2014 release of the limited edition Marina Abramovic scarf designed in collaboration with Marina Abramovic Institute (MAI).

A brand committed to the promotion of the art and culture in all expressions, Pineda Covalin is proud to both collaborate with and support MAI with the release of the limited edition Marina Abramovic scarf. Serving as a platform for immaterial art and long durational works, including those of performance art, dance, theater, film, music, opera, science, nature, technology, and undiscovered forms that may develop in the future, MAI is an incubator for collaboration among emerging and established individuals working in these fields.

The limited edition Marina Abramovic scarves will be available for purchase in Pineda Covalin boutiques worldwide starting mid- September 2014. The scarves will retail for $200.00 (USD) with a percentage of the proceeds being donated directly to MAI, which currently acts as an immaterial institute, hosting live events at partner venues, presenting collaborative projects, and educating the public about long durational works through its online platform, IMMATERIAL.

Pineda Covalin designer, Cristina Pineda, is thrilled to announce the release of the Pineda Covalin limited edition Marina Abramovic scarf and the collaboration with MAI.

"I had the pleasure to meet Marina during the Pineda Covalin store opening party in New York during our celebration of International Women’s Day and the launch of our second collaboration with UN-Women,” said Pineda.

The designer expresses her respect and support of the revolutionary artist stating, “It was an honor to meet a woman filled with such artistic and human power, a woman who appreciates the true meaning of ‘simplicity’ and possesses the ability to transform the immaterial to tangible. We are proud to collaborate with Marina and celebrate her as an artist, a woman and above all, an incredible human being. Pineda Covalin is honored to work with Marina on this collaboration and support the work of the Institute."

As Abramovic’s legacy, MAI is a platform that expands the accessibility of immaterial and long durational work and creates new possibilities for collaboration among thinkers of all fields.
